Defining Individual Grants in Atmospheric and Geospace Sciences

When discussing funding opportunities within the sphere of Atmospheric and Geospace Sciences, it is essential to establish a clear definition of what constitutes an 'individual' applicant in this unique context. Individual applicants, specifically early-career researchers, are distinguished by their pursuit of innovative research projects that meet the objectives of the AGS Postdoctoral Research Fellowships (AGS-PRF). This program is primarily designed to support those with a strong academic record seeking to advance their research through the lens of atmospheric sciences and geospace phenomena.

An individual applicant should ideally hold a Ph.D. in a related field such as environmental science, meteorology, or geology. They should demonstrate capability in conducting independent research initiatives, often with an emphasis on innovative methodologies or novel investigations. These individuals are typically early career postdoctoral researchers who have not yet secured permanent academic or research positions but have shown promise through their previous academic and research endeavors. Specific examples of use cases include developing climate models, researching atmospheric phenomena, or evaluating geospace interactions that could influence technological systems on Earth.

On the other hand, individuals who do not meet these academic criteria or who are outside of the sphere of atmospheric or geospace sciences should refrain from applying. For instance, applicants who focus solely on social sciences or unrelated engineering projects may not align with the funding intent of the AGS-PRF.

Operational Challenges for Individual Researchers

Delivering research within the atmospheric and geospace sciences comes with its own set of operational challenges. One prominent delivery challenge is securing access to specific datasets or laboratory capabilities that are often required for comprehensive studies. The need for high-quality data can lead to considerable difficulty, particularly for individual researchers who may lack the institutional resources or established collaborations necessary to procure such data effectively.

Another constraint unique to this sector revolves around the requirement for compliance with federal regulations and community standards. An example of a concrete regulation is the National Environmental Policy Act (NEPA), which necessitates environmental assessments for research that may impact ecological systems. Navigating these compliance requirements often adds an extra layer of complexity to the administrative tasks that individual researchers must manage.

Measurement Framework for Individual Grants

A robust measurement framework is crucial for individual researchers to demonstrate the impact of their work. Grant proposals should include required outcomes, specific Key Performance Indicators (KPIs), and reporting requirements that align with the objectives of the AGS-PRF. For instance, researchers may be required to produce interim reports showcasing progress toward defined goals, as well as final reports that provide comprehensive evaluations of their research findings.

KPIs might include metrics such as the number of publications generated from the funded research, the number of presentations at national or international conferences, or tangible contributions to policy discussions surrounding atmospheric and geospace sciences. Adequate tracking and reporting of these measurable outcomes not only fulfill grant requirements but can also enhance the reputation of individual researchers within the scientific community.
